​UNM society receives Gold Torch Award

The Maia chapter of the Mortar Board National College Honor Society at the UNM has received a Gold Torch Award at the 2015 Mortar Board National Conference, according to a UNM press release.

“Mortar Board is a national honor society that recognizes college seniors for outstanding achievement in scholarship, leadership, and service,” the statement said.

In 2015, 36 college chapters earned the Gold Torch Award, according to the release.

In the press release, Chapter Advisor Andrea Hart explained that earning the Gold Torch award meant that the chapter went above the regular requirements.

“Their members are selected from the most involved and accomplished students on campus and so they truly are the best of the best. These students achieve all of these things while applying to medical school, law school, and graduate programs around the nation,” said Hart in the press release.

Jane Hamblin, Mortar Board’s executive director said that she was proud that the University was providing high-impact educational programs for the campus communities, according to the statement.

More than a quarter of a million members have been initiated at 231 chartered chapters across the nation since the Society’s founding in 1918, according to the press release.
